Let Me Go
“Let Me Go” is a raw, unvarnished breakup confessional that hits with the emotional precision of someone finally done carrying a weight that was never shared. Samuel E. Burns writes with a directness that refuses to hide behind metaphor. The result is a lyric that feels less like a song and more like the last message you draft at 2 a.m. and never send except here, it is sent, and it lands.
What stands out first is the stark, clipped language. Lines like “Get out of my life, / Don’t stand in my doorway” and “You took what you needed, / I gave it all, / You gave nothing” set the tone immediately: no nostalgia, no bargaining, just a speaker reclaiming themselves after being emptied out. The repetition of “Let me go” throughout the piece becomes both plea and ultimatum, turning into a kind of emotional incantation that grows more forceful as the lyric progresses.
Burns also crafts a compelling contrast between the narrator’s internal wreckage and the ex’s spectral detachment. “You move like a ghost, / Smiling for someone else. / Like I never existed” captures that uniquely painful experience of watching someone erase you while you’re still carrying their imprint. The song’s perspective is steady, articulate, and self-aware acknowledging vulnerability (“I let you… I was wide open”) while refusing to stay trapped in it.
The final stanza is especially powerful, delivering the emotional closure the speaker has been clawing toward. The lines “One day soon, you’ll reach, / You’ll remember… I won’t be there” flip the dynamic completely. It’s not revenge; it’s release. By the end, the repeated command “Let me go” becomes a declaration of independence rather than a request.
“Let Me Go” is a sharp, cathartic breakup lyric that balances bitterness with clarity and hurt with hard-won strength. Burns’ writing is lean, candid, and emotionally resonant a strong piece that would translate beautifully into a stripped-back acoustic or atmospheric indie arrangement.
